Two women named Helen are among those most profoundly affected when a meteor explosion near their upstate New York city triggers unexplained events.

Logan D 4d When a meteor explodes over their city, two women each named Helen deal with how it affects their lives. The older Helen (Robin Bartlett) has an oddly realistic doll that she treats as hers, even getting up in the AM hours to "feed" it. The younger Helen (Rebecca Dayan) is 4 months pregnant and worries the event will affect her child. This film focuses on the primary trait we identify with women, that of giving birth to children. Older H has a husband that tolerates her eccentric behavior but has a life outside her. Younger H is engaged but expects her partner to disappear any day. Each has anxiety surrounding their motherhoods. I'm not sure what this film was attempting to say. It has some beautiful moments and strong performances by each actress. It's incoherence in a world that should be coherent. These women aren't heroes. They don't investigate the situation. They just attempt to live when things fall apart. It's an enjoy the journey type of film with no answers.
